A look at how spending strategies can shift in your golden years.

Retirement is a huge milestone and a chance to start a new chapter focused on devoting time to personal pursuits like spending time with family, traveling, or volunteering. But even in retirement, your priorities and spending will adjust as you reach your 60s, 70s, 80s, and beyond.
